Coding Bootcamps (in Person)

In-person coding bootcamps are immersive, intensive training programs designed to rapidly teach programming and software development skills through classroom-based instruction. Typically lasting from a few weeks to several months, these bootcamps focus on hands-on learning, collaborative projects, and real-world applications to prepare students for careers in tech.

Key Features

  • Structured curriculum focused on practical coding skills
  • Intensive, full-time or part-time enrollment options
  • In-person instruction with direct access to instructors and peers
  • Collaborative projects and pair programming
  • Career support services including job placement assistance
  • Networking opportunities within a community of learners

Pros

  • Hands-on, practical learning experience
  • Immediate feedback and personalized instruction
  • Strong community support and networking opportunities
  • Accelerated path to employment in the tech industry
  • Real-world project portfolio development

Cons

  • High cost compared to self-paced learning options
  • Intensive schedule may be demanding for some learners
  • Limited geographic availability depending on location
  • Variable quality across different bootcamp providers
  • Less flexibility for those balancing other commitments
